Nutritional Value of Lemon Peel
Lemon is a common fruit used in daily life for cooking, making beverages, beauty treatments, and cleaning. Most people only use lemon juice and discard the peel. However, lemon peel also offers remarkable benefits. Many people even boil lemon peel to drink.
Six grams of lemon peel contain 3 calories, 1 gram of carbohydrates, and 9% of the Daily Value (DV) of vitamin C.
Lemon peel is also rich in pectin, fiber, calcium, potassium, alpha-hydroxy acids, and flavonoids like limonene. Studies show that lemon peel contains bioactive compounds that provide various health benefits.
